Copper is a unique material with exceptional properties. It offers outstanding electrical conductivity, making it ideal for electrical connectors, heat exchangers, and power transmission components. Its thermal conductivity is equally impressive, which is why copper is widely used in cooling systems, heat sinks, and industrial machinery. However, copper’s softness and ductility can make it challenging to machine using traditional methods. CNC machining solves this problem by providing controlled, computer?guided precision that ensures accuracy, repeatability, and efficiency.
One of the major advantages of copper CNC machining services is the ability to produce complex geometries with tight tolerances. Modern CNC machines can achieve tolerances as tight as a few microns, ensuring that each part meets exact specifications. This level of precision is crucial in industries such as aerospace, electronics, telecommunications, and medical equipment, where even minor deviations can affect performance or safety.

Surface finish is another important factor in copper machining. CNC machining services often include secondary processes such as polishing, deburring, and coating to enhance the appearance and functionality of the final product. A smooth surface finish is especially important for electrical components, as it improves conductivity and reduces resistance. CNC machining ensures consistent surface quality, which is essential for maintaining performance standards.
